Once upon a time, in a faraway kingdom, there lived a brave knight named Saint George. He was known for his courage and his unwavering dedication to protecting the innocent. One day, news reached the kingdom that a fearsome dragon had been terrorizing the land, causing destruction and spreading fear among the people. Saint George, hearing of the dragon's rampage, knew that he had to take action. He prepared himself for the battle ahead, gathering his armor, his sword, and his shield. With determination in his heart, he set off on his noble steed, ready to face the fearsome creature. As he approached the dragon's lair, Saint George could feel the heat and the tension in the air. The dragon, with its fiery breath and sharp claws, was a formidable opponent. But Saint George was not deterred. He knew that he had to protect his kingdom and its people from this monstrous threat. The battle between Saint George and the dragon was fierce. The dragon lunged at him, its claws slashing through the air. But Saint George was quick and agile, dodging the dragon's attacks and striking back with his sword. Blow after blow, he fought with all his might, never wavering in his determination. Finally, after a long and grueling battle, Saint George managed to land a fatal blow on the dragon. With a mighty roar, the dragon fell to the ground, defeated. The kingdom rejoiced, grateful for the bravery and heroism of their knight. Saint George had not only saved the kingdom from the dragon's terror but also inspired hope and courage in the hearts of the people. His story became a legend, passed down through generations, reminding everyone of the power of bravery and the triumph of good over evil. In conclusion, the tale of Saint George and the dragon is a timeless story of courage and heroism. It teaches us the importance of standing up against injustice and protecting the innocent. Saint George's bravery serves as an inspiration to us all, reminding us that even in the face of great danger, we can overcome and emerge victorious.
